Combo kits
Combo kits are a great method to increase your arsenal of power tools or to build one. They usually include tools designed to work in tandem with carrying cases or bags to make it easy to store and transport. They are typically powered by the same battery, making them more convenient to use as opposed to separate tools that require chargers and batteries.
When you are looking for a power tool set, take into consideration the kind of work you're planning to make use of it for. Combo sets may contain three, two or more tools, ranging from drill/drivers for drilling and standard fastener driving to impact drivers for heavy-duty projects that need more power. These sets can also include jigsaws to cut delicate materials, as well as decorative designs, as well as oscillating multitools for polishing and grinding.
The number of tools included in a combination kit will impact the price and therefore, you must pay attention to that as you shop. You'll also want to be aware of the voltage and amp-hours of the batteries included because these will determine how powerful your tools are and how long they'll last on a single charge. Additionally, you should be aware of the type of battery as well as whether it's corded or cordless. Corded devices have more power, but require an extension cord or a direct connection with an electrical outlet. This could restrict their use in tight spaces, or when they are a long distance from an electrical outlet.

Cordless
Cordless power tools are becoming increasingly popular. They offer flexibility and mobility that you cannot get with corded tools, and they typically come with top-quality lithium-ion batteries. They're also lightweight and compact. You can use them to tackle a variety of tasks, from drilling, cutting and sanding to polishing. They also come with safety features, such as an automatic shut-off when the battery has been drained or if there's a fall.
The main advantage of cordless devices is that they can be used almost anywhere without the requirement of an electrical outlet or extension cords. However, you need to keep in mind that they typically have lower power output than their corded counterparts. They also tend to lose power when the batteries are low. If you don't have spare batteries, you might have to wait until they are fully charged before you can use the tool again.
Another benefit of cordless power tools is that they can be used in tight places. You can easily carry them around in bags for tools or backpacks. This makes them an ideal choice for a contractor handyman, builder or any other person who needs to work in confined spaces. They're also easier to use than traditional corded tools, which are heavy and bulky.

Battery packs
Battery packs are an assembly of batteries that can be used to power a variety of equipment. They are available in various shapes, sizes, and chemical compositions. They are typically classified into categories, such as rechargeable or primary, and secondary or rechargeable.
The battery pack is composed of several individual cells, and can be assembled in different parallel and series configurations to increase their capacity and voltage. It also includes an electronic control system that monitors the condition of each cell to ensure safety and optimal performance. This kind of battery is utilized in electric vehicles, power tools, and energy storage systems.
When choosing a battery pack make sure you choose one with the right chemistry for your application. The size and chemical composition of the battery determines how much power it can deliver and also its longevity and efficiency. Lithium-ion batteries for instance, are more efficient than lead-acid or nickel metal-hydride (NiMH).
It is essential to maintain the battery pack properly to ensure its longevity. The best method for doing this is to regularly recharge and decharging it. This will maintain the balance of the cells as well as reduce wear to the external connections. Avoid charging your battery too much since this could cause damage.
